Hi Ruben, handing over the Quellis config service before I rotate off. Hot-reloading is enabled on all production nodes: edits to the conf bundle propagate within thirty seconds, no restart needed. The watcher validates schemas before applying, and bad payloads are rejected with an audit entry. Only caveat: TLS settings still require a full restart, so schedule those during the Wednesday window. Rollbacks are one command via the relctl tool. The signing key for release manifests follows below.

rollout seal: bky3_7wZ

Subject: DR drill Thursday — Fennelwick queue compaction

Hey, quick heads-up before Thursday's drill. We're going to force log compaction on the Fennelwick message queue mid-failover, because last time compaction lagged and replayed 40 minutes of duplicate events into the billing consumers. Watch the compaction offset in the Tarnmoor console and kill the drill if it falls more than two segments behind. Restore steps are in the runbook as usual. To unlock the sealed drill vault, use the recovery passphrase printed immediately below.

strongbox words: druvan-lamys-eliius-jorax-istox-soreth-ulays-gilix-ralix-oliiel-norwyn-casvan-praius

**Ticket: Drift detected on Pellcrest autoscaler**

During the quarterly audit we found the queue-depth autoscaler on the Marrowline ingest tier running values that diverge from the approved baseline committed in the Harkow repo. The scale-up threshold and cooldown were changed manually in June without review. Please assess exposure before we reconcile. The live values observed on the node are listed below.

deployment values, tajeg-yahaf:
[lamvan]
team = kelmir
access_code = ac_205d2b
host = lamvan.olvarqstack.corp
port = 9200
owner = fraion.giliel
peer = rusath.kelvinet.internal